The 1st CA/PO Training Brigade, headquartered at Fort Bragg, North Carolina, reorganized as of Oct. 1 to become a subordinate unit under the 350th Civil Affairs Command, headquartered in Pensacola, Florida. The 478th Civil Affairs Battalion Distinctive Unit Insignia, or unit crest, was approved on 26 January 1993.
